This is the same function as in the Autoset
menu. Please refer to the description of the
Autoset functions above. After Automatic
Geometry, the image is centered inside the
active video window. Its size depends on the
video resolution and the Scaling setting.
Rotate the control wheel to position the
image horizontally inside the active video
window
Rotate the control wheel to position the
image vertically inside the active video win-
dow
Click to select the desired scaling option:
None: The image is not scaled
Best Fit: The image is scaled proportionally
to obtain the best fit
Full Screen: The image is scaled non-propor-
tionally to fill the screen both horizontally
and vertically
